Okay, so Zero Trust Security, right? zero trust security . It aint just some fancy buzzword. Its more like a whole new way of thinkin bout security. Instead of trustin everyone inside your network automatically, like the old days, Zero Trust says, "Nah, prove it!" Every user, every device, every application, they gotta verify themselves, no exceptions!
Think of it like this: you got this big castle, yeah? Old school security, you trust everyone inside the walls. But what if a bad guy sneaks in? managed service new york Zero Trust, its like having guards at every single room. Nobody gets in without showing their ID and explainin themselves.

Okay, so when we talk about making Zero Trust actually work, you gotta look at the tech and tools that are doing the heavy lifting. In our case study, the success wasnt just about having the right idea, but about choosing the right equipment.
First off, Identity and Access Management (IAM) was super important. Like, really important! We used a combo of multi-factor authentication (MFA) - cause passwords alone arent cutting it anymore - and role-based access control (RBAC). This meant no one, not even admins, got unlimited access. You only get what you need, based on your job.
Then theres microsegmentation. Think of it like breaking up your network into tiny, isolated chunks. If one area gets compromised, it doesnt spread. For this, they used a next-gen firewall and some fancy software-defined networking (SDN). It took some setting up, but the security gains were huge!
Endpoint Detection and Response (EDR) was another biggie. This is all about keeping an eye on individual computers and devices. If something fishy is going on, EDR flags it immediately. They layered this with threat intelligence feeds to stay ahead of the bad guys.
And last but not least, you cant forget about logging and monitoring. All these technologies generate tons of data. A Security Information and Event Management (SIEM) system helped them collect, analyze, and respond to potential threats in real time! It was kinda expensive, but totally worth the investment. managed it security services provider This is how they made zero trust actually work, it was hard but they pulled it off!

Alright, so, Zero Trust Security, right? Sounds fancy, but its basically just not trusting anyone, inside or outside your network, until they prove they are who they say they are. We did a big implementation of it last year, and lemme tell you, it was a learning experience!
One of the biggest lessons learned, and this is crucial, is to not underestimate the impact on your users. We initially rolled out some pretty strict policies, thinking everyone would just adapt. Big mistake! People got locked out of things, couldnt access files, it was a mess. The best practice here, absolutely, is a phased approach. Start with the least critical systems, get user feedback, and iterate. Dont just flip a switch and expect everyone to be happy.
Another thing we learned the hard way is that visibility is key. You gotta know whats going on in your network to even begin to implement Zero Trust effectively. We thought we had good monitoring, but turns out, we were missing huge chunks. Investing in better tools and training our security team was, like, essential. A best practice here is to conduct a thorough assessment of your existing security posture before you even start planning a Zero Trust implementation. Know your weaknesses!
Finally, and this is a biggie, is that Zero Trust isnt a product you buy. Its a philosophy, a mindset. You cant just buy a fancy firewall and say youre doing Zero Trust. It requires a fundamental shift in how you think about security, and it needs to be baked into every layer of your infrastructure. This means constant evaluation, adaptation, and training.
